Non-combustibility tester for noninflammable material, ISO 1182, KS F ISO 1182, KS F 2271
Non-Combustibility Tester measures incombustibility and combustibility of uniform building material and non-uniform building material of actual element.
The evaluations (results) are rising temperature in the furnace, basic mass loss and ignition of specimen.

• ISO 1182 : Reaction to fire tests for building products - Non - combustibility test
• KS F ISO 1182 : Method of non-combustibility test of building products
• KS F 2271 : Testing method for incombustibility of internal finish material and element of buildings

• Single Zone Furnace operable at up to 900 ¡É with the NIKROTHAL Ribbon Heater
• 750¡¾5¡É temperature auto control with TPR
• Furnace facilitating maintenance and replacement
• Up/down automatic moving system for correct positioning of test sample and user¡¯s convenience
• Mirror to observe the ignition quality of test sample
• RS 232C communication and DAQ Board-adopted interface  
• Auto testing by DAQ Board and PC
• Alarm temperature-based overcurrent shut-off system for user¡¯s safety
• Software (Non-Comb 2005) to print out reports based on exact data result and each standard
• Mass Loss(g) and Rate(%)
• Ignition Time(s) and Sustained Flaming(s)
• Initial & Maximum Furnace Temperature(¡É)
• Final Furnace Temperature(¡É)
• Maximum Specimen Center Temperature(¡É)
• Final Specimen Center Temperature(¡É)
• Furnace Temperature Rise(¡É)
• Specimen Center & Surface Temperature Rise(¡É)
• Differential Test Result by Standards
(ISO 1182:1990, KS F ISO 1182: 2004, IMO FTPC Pt.1: 1998, KS F 2271: 1998)
